AFC opens office at Whim

According to a press release from the AFC, MP Latchmin Punalall cut the ribbon to open the office which is situated in a building owned by Region Six National Executive Committee member and herbalist Veerasammy Ramayya. The AFC said supporters in the region had demanded an office after representational and political work done by Chairman Khemraj Ramjattan, Ramayya, Sheila Holder and others following the 2006 National Elections.

AFC Leader Raphael Trotman and Dr Rishi Thakur also addressed the audience. Thakur, according to the press release, urged the gathering to “activate their fervour to overcome the discontentment and hardships they were experiencing as a result of the maladministration of the present PPP/C government and regional officials.”
